cf69326222
[ci:ignore-count]
45 lines
1.2 KiB
Text
45 lines
1.2 KiB
Text
# Reference: <https://postmarketos.org/devicepkg>
|
|
pkgname=device-linksys-jamaica
|
|
pkgdesc="Linksys EA9350 V3"
|
|
pkgver=1
|
|
pkgrel=1
|
|
url="https://postmarketos.org"
|
|
license="MIT"
|
|
arch="armv7"
|
|
options="!check !archcheck"
|
|
depends="
|
|
dtc
|
|
linux-linksys-jamaica
|
|
postmarketos-base
|
|
u-boot-tools
|
|
"
|
|
makedepends="devicepkg-dev"
|
|
source="
|
|
boot-image.its
|
|
initfs-hook.sh
|
|
deviceinfo
|
|
"
|
|
subpackages="$pkgname-nonfree-firmware:nonfree_firmware"
|
|
|
|
build() {
|
|
devicepkg_build $startdir $pkgname
|
|
}
|
|
|
|
package() {
|
|
devicepkg_package $startdir $pkgname
|
|
mkdir -p "$pkgdir/usr/share/u-boot/jamaica"
|
|
install -D -m644 "$srcdir/boot-image.its" \
|
|
"$pkgdir/usr/share/u-boot/jamaica"
|
|
}
|
|
|
|
nonfree_firmware() {
|
|
pkgdesc="Linksys EA9350 firmware"
|
|
depends="firmware-linksys-jamaica"
|
|
mkdir "$subpkgdir"
|
|
}
|
|
|
|
sha512sums="
|
|
c5c0f00a3da2e75b3670444e47ff6893597e7afb3ebc24abf90debc608e72d6cd1071c9435ffc7d64e44ec574c35862286662d882150ddaa33c6ea65181385ad boot-image.its
|
|
a172a3d613fd55b95f54b891f58a3f4f6289873a861f3c21186bcc5d85166a124960e578f475f419188c5ae7b084a16a7b8a1176e1f150c5ba65f1f554d29227 deviceinfo
|
|
401f734389592e11fc9e6bb215f8fd708d27028a68bb770ddd5697a65df38552dd57c94a1edd95e0954e5458a80291895f1aa47dd21fe3e558dfb16aa49d21f8 initfs-hook.sh
|
|
"
|